Benefits of Enhanced Durability in Fish Crate Injection Molds for Long-Term Use

Fish crate injection molds offer significant advantages for businesses, particularly in terms of enhanced durability. The materials used in these molds are designed to withstand harsh environments, including varying temperatures and exposure to moisture. With a robust construction, injection-molded fish crates can endure the rigors of transportation and storage, ensuring that products remain safe and intact throughout their supply chain journey.

Tips for maximizing the durability of your fish crate injection molds include regularly inspecting the molds for wear and tear and ensuring proper cleaning after each use. By implementing routine maintenance, you can extend the life of your molds and maintain their functionality. Additionally, consider investing in high-quality raw materials, which can further improve the durability and longevity of your products.

Moreover, choosing the right design for your fish crate molds can significantly impact their strength. Opt for designs that feature reinforced corners and thicker walls to provide extra support. This attention to detail not only enhances the durability but also minimizes the risk of damage during handling, ultimately benefiting your business through reduced replacement costs and increased reliability.

Top 5 Benefits of Using Fish Crate Injection Molds for Your Business

Benefit Description Impact on Business
Enhanced Durability Injection molds for fish crates are designed to withstand harsh environments, ensuring longevity. Reduces replacement costs and downtime, increasing operational efficiency.
Cost-Effectiveness Higher upfront investment but lowers overall costs through bulk production and reduced waste. Improves profit margins over time due to decreased material costs.
Custom Design Flexibility Ability to create tailored designs that meet specific requirements. Enhances product appeal and fits unique operational needs, leading to improved customer satisfaction.
Improved Hygiene Standards Smooth surfaces and design minimize bacteria growth and facilitate cleaning. Ensures compliance with health regulations, reducing risk of fines or product recalls.
Sustainability Using recyclable materials and reducing waste through precision manufacturing. Enhances brand reputation and appeals to environmentally conscious consumers.

Improved Sustainability: Eco-Friendly Materials and Practices in Fish Crate Production

The production of fish crates is undergoing a significant transformation with the increasing adoption of eco-friendly materials and practices. By utilizing fish crate injection molds designed for sustainable production, businesses can significantly reduce their environmental footprint. These molds allow manufacturers to use recycled plastics and biodegradable materials, minimizing waste and promoting circular economy principles. This shift not only addresses the pressing issue of plastic pollution but also appeals to environmentally-conscious consumers who prefer sustainably sourced products.

Moreover, improved sustainability in fish crate production can enhance a company's brand image and reputation. As more businesses strive for green certifications and practices, adopting eco-friendly injection molding processes demonstrates a commitment to environmental stewardship. This commitment can lead to stronger customer loyalty and differentiation in a competitive market. By investing in sustainable practices, companies not only contribute to environmental conservation but also position themselves as leaders in a movement towards a more sustainable industrial future.
